Choosing the Right Product

The choice of an epoxy coating depends on how heavily the surface will be used and the conditions it will face. If the surface sees little traffic or has low moisture, a one-part coating may be sufficient, while heavy use or areas that are subject to heavy rain and snow would benefit from a genuine two-part epoxy consisting of 100 percent solids.

How Much Does It Cost to Install Epoxy Garage Floors?

cost to epoxy garage floors

Getting a new epoxy floor is an excellent way to spruce up your garage and add a splash of style. It’s also a great investment that will last for decades with proper installation. However, before you can begin planning your project, you need to know how much it will cost.

The cost of your new floors depends on several factors, including the size and type of garage, repair and prep work, and materials. It will also depend on whether you’re installing a single layer or a complete epoxy floor system.

A single-layer system is a less expensive option, but it won’t last as long. To ensure longevity, you should choose a system that includes a base coat, epoxy flakes, and a clear topcoat.

You’ll also need to add a sealer to protect your floors from stains. It’s possible to do this yourself, but it’s cheaper to hire a professional.

Before your professional installs the epoxy, they will need to clean and prepare your garage and floor. This may include power washing or acid etching the concrete. Depending on your needs, the process can take a few days to complete.

Preparation is the most important aspect of a successful installation, because it helps to make sure the epoxy sticks and will adhere properly. It also helps to keep the job site clean and safe. If you’re a DIYer, this can be a daunting task, especially if you don’t have the experience necessary to do it correctly.

It’s crucial to have an experienced professional handle the preparation process. A professional will have the right equipment to handle this job and the expertise to make sure the surface is ready for the epoxy coating.

A professional will also be able to determine which type of epoxy is best for your garage. There are many different options, but some of the most common include water-based, 100% solid, and epoxy flakes.

How Does Epoxy Garage Floor Paint Work?

garage epoxy floor paint

Whether you are looking to protect your garage floor or update its appearance, epoxy can be the right choice for your needs. It is highly durable, versatile, and customizable to your needs. It can also help to prevent stains, cracks, and other problems in your concrete garage floor.

How Does Epoxy Garage Floor Paint Work?

Epoxy is a thermosetting polymer that is created by mixing a resin with a hardener. It is chemical- and corrosion-resistant, providing extremely strong adhesion due to polar bonding. It is available in various forms, including primer, glue, and paint.

There are several different types of garage-floor coatings, and each comes with its own pros and cons. These include cost, prep time, application processes, and durability.

1. Two-Part Solid Base Epoxy Coatings

The best option for protecting your concrete garage floors is a two-part solid based epoxy. These epoxy coatings contain the most durable materials and are arguably the most attractive finishes. They require extensive preparation and ventilation to cure properly, so they are a job for the professionals.

What is a metallic epoxy?

A metallic epoxy is a special kind of epoxy floor coating that uses metal pigments to give the floor a unique appearance. These metallic pigments are mixed with the standard epoxy resin. The mixture is rolled into ribbons and then spread out using a roller and squeegee. Once the coating is applied, it will dry and cure. The pigments will be able to move throughout the epoxy coating, creating an amazing finish.

How to Apply a Metallic Epoxy Coating

The first step is to make sure that the concrete surface is clean and dry. This is a critical step to ensure that the metallic epoxy coating will have a smooth, even finish when it’s applied.

If there are any cracks or divots in the concrete, these should be filled. This will allow the coating to adhere to the concrete and seal it from any moisture or dirt.

After that, the metallic epoxy can be applied to the concrete floor by spreading it with a roller and squeegee. This process will be repeated until the entire floor has been coated. Once the entire floor has been coated, it will need to cure for a few days before use.
